K
Krista Vogel Review of Barillaro collision
I recently had my car repaired at this collision c...
I recently had my car repaired at this collision center and I couldn't be happier with the results. The staff at Barillaro Collision were knowledgeable and efficient, ensuring the process went smoothly. The quality of their work is top-notch. I highly recommend them.
Comments: